SPARTANBURG, S.C. (AP) -- Captain Munnerlyn knows NFL cornerbacks need to have a short memory -- and thick skin. 

So when the undersized Munnerlyn hears the criticism suggesting someone else should be starting for the Carolina Panthers at the No. 2 cornerback spot, he doesn't get angry. 

He just works that much harder. 

He says "there's a lot of people out there who're like, `We need another corner,"' but "it doesn't bother me at all." 

The 5-foot-8 Munnerlyn started 14 games for Carolina last season but had no interceptions. He was targeted 60 times according to STATS and allowed a completed pass 65 percent of the time -- by far the most on the team. 

Coach Ron Rivera believes Munnerlyn is capable of starting, but made it clear the No. 2 cornerback spot is open to competition.
